Destiny, who are you?
I have never known
What it is to really live
So I did what the others do
And learn from the generations before me
I have sought to fill in
These unanswered questions
On the meaning of my life
So I made a to-do list
Of what my life should be
I planned everything from A to Z
And do what I've always been told
Studying, working, marrying, buying
And everything else that follows
But 'doing' was not enough
To silence the questions
About where I am going
If destiny really exists
Is it restricted to checkboxes only ?
If this is the case,
then destiny would be
an eternal repetition
of what has always been
and what will be
We are stuck.
